I have a 2006 bighorn with the manual setup awning. The screws that hold the top bracket
have worked their way out of the side. They have been loose for a while and the holes are larger than the 1/4 inch bolts installed from the factory so I need to install something larger. My question is when I have pushed the screws back into the holes there is nothing there for them to really anchor into other than the laminated side of the camper. NO studs for a good anchor. Can anyone share with me a good way to fix this problem and have a good anchor?

Shallowskiff, I had the same problem with our 2007. I used large metal anchors like the one in the attached picture. I also used 2 part epoxy on the anchors to prevent them from coming out. Still holding after 4 years and lots of windy days.

We had the same problem and did something similar to what Ray did. I used two part putty epoxy putty. I stuffed some if it into the holes with a small screw driver. Then coated new larger screws with the stuff. Like Ray, mine are still holding just fine. I just wonder why they put them together without anything substantial behind where they fasten these things.

My opinion is the mounting plates are very soft aluminum and they don't take much to strip out the holes where the awnings are mounted. If they were a bit thicker, it would make an amazing difference.
